Nike Sizes

S - 34/36
M - 38/40
L - 42/44
XL - 46/48
XXL - 50/52
XXXL - 54/56

Macron Sizes (from OS)

S - 38/40
M - 40/42
L - 42/44
XL - 44/46
XXL - 46/48
XXXL - 48/50
XXXXL - 58

I think the Macron sizes are wrong because the Nike ones have gaps 42/44 then 46/48. Macron sizes overlap.
